Children’s National Medical Center, Washinton, DC

Children’s National Medical Center (CNMC) is the exclusive provider of pediatric care in the metropolitan Washington, D.C. area with 5500 employees caring for over 360,000 patients each year from the region, nation and world. Children’s National is proudly ranked consistently among the best pediatric hospitals in America by US News & World Report and the Leapfrog Group.

The Challenge:

Originally, CNMC used a paper-based system for performance evaluations. Unfortunately, this system proved to be inefficient, ineffective and a burden on the entire organization due its time-consuming nature and the inability to track, retrieve and provide statistical data for analysis. Senior Administrators required the strategic goals to be implemented through all levels of the organization, all necessary data to be captured and tracked with online statistical reporting and to put the system into operation as cost-effectively, as possible. In addition, the Human Resource staff also needed online job descriptions, a formalized evaluation process and easy tracking and retrieval of information.

The Solution:

Children’s National Medical Center implemented the Tower Resource Management System to meet the criteria required by the organization’s personnel and administration. Now, there are consistent, online job descriptions, an automated performance review process and the strategic goals and objectives are integrated throughout all levels of the organization. Automatic reporting functionality allows the immediate retrieval of pertinent statistical information when requested by administrators and managers.
